What Happened in the Wrong Kidney Removal Case?

According to reports, the case involved a surgical procedure where a patient’s healthy kidney was allegedly removed instead of the diseased kidney.

The incident later led to legal proceedings and claims of medical negligence.

The matter eventually reached the National Consumer Disputes Redressal Commission (NCDRC).

Following a review of the case, the commission reportedly awarded ₹2 crore compensation to the patient’s family.

The decision has now become a significant development in healthcare accountability discussions.
